Mass. 6th Congressional District Hopefuls Rake In Cash

Candidates in Massachusetts' most closely watched congressional contest are raking in hundreds of thousands in campaign donations as the race heads toward the September primary.

During the past three months, Republican candidate and former state Sen. Richard Tisei raised the most — nearly $424,000 — ending June with $820,000 in his campaign account.

Incumbent Democrat U.S. Rep. John Tierney collected more than $415,000, bringing his cash total as of June 30 to more than $1.2 million.

Democratic challenger and former U.S. Marine Seth Moulton raised about $414,000 in the past three months, ending June with $791,000 in his account.

Another Democrat, Marisa DeFranco, raised about $11,000 during that past quarter, ending June with $30,000 in her account.

Republicans see the 6th Congressional District as their best hope of picking up a seat in Massachusetts.
